Anne Halford is a candy crafter determined to follow in her mother’s footsteps and become a Silver Sugar Master—a title bestowed only by royalty—by winning first place in the Royal Candy Fair. The journey to the capital will be dangerous, however, so she purchases Challe, a handsome but foulmouthed fairy, to be her bodyguard. Anne wishes to befriend her new companion, but in this kingdom where fairies are treated as property, Challe wants nothing to do with humans. Will this journey with her change his mind? And will Anne arrive safely at the fair?

Winter has arrived in the Kingdom of Highland, and Anne Halford, aspiring Silver Sugar Master, is struggling to make ends meet. Barely scraping by with her earnings, Anne is worrying about securing lodging for the upcoming holidays when she hears exciting news. The Duke of Philax will award an extraordinary amount of money to whoever makes the best sugar candy according to his wishes! Anne immediately jumps at the opportunity but finds herself competing against Jonas. The Duke is notoriously difficult to please—who will win his approval first?

The Royal Candy Fair approaches, and Anne Halford is ready to tackle the competition again to win the title of Silver Sugar Master! However, she is in a bind due to the year’s poor harvest of sugar apples—the most important ingredient for silver sugar—and the only way to obtain the limited few is by working at the Radcliffe Workshop. Despite having had terrible encounters with the candy crafters from that faction, Anne decides to go, as she won’t let anything deter her from achieving her dream. Now she just needs to find a motif for her sugar candy sculpture...

Anne has finally attained the title of Silver Sugar Master, but not without paying a price—Challe has sold his freedom to Bridget Paige, the daughter of the Paige Workshop maestro. Determined to get him back, Anne travels to the Paige Workshop and learns they’ll return him if she agrees to work for them. But then she’s assigned the difficult task of reviving the debt-ridden business, which is close to shutting down! Set on rescuing Challe, Anne doesn’t shy away from the challenge, but with only five candy crafters, and their faction’s long history of set traditions restricting her actions, how will she save the Paige Workshop…?

The Paige Workshop has successfully won the right to provide sugar candy for the First Holy Festival, but the real challenge has only just begun—making all the candy before time runs out. In a stroke of luck, Anne secures a castle with suitable room to serve as their workspace, only to discover upon arrival that it is in ruins and plagued by ghosts! Meanwhile, Bridget turns up on the arm of a beautiful and mysterious fairy, who Challe believes is more than he appears. As problems arise left and right, will Anne and the other candy crafters meet their increasingly impossible deadline…?

As Anne and the other candy crafters race to finish their sugar candy in time for the First Holy Festival, the unthinkable happens. Lafalle, a beautiful but dangerous fairy with a strange attachment to Challe, attacks the Paige Workshop and kidnaps Anne and her fairy companion. But even now, when she’s being held prisoner, all Anne can think about is the approaching deadline…

As Anne gets ready to open a sugar candy workshop with Keith, she receives a mysterious summons to the royal castle. There, she and a group of first-rate candy crafters discover that if they promise to keep the details under wraps, they will be allowed to complete a project for the queen herself, one that entails learning secret candy crafting techniques. But why all the confidentiality? What mysteries and trials await Anne on her first trip to the castle?

A royal order mandating that each faction train fairies as candy crafters shocks the Kingdom of Highland, and many are unsettled by their inclusion in such a sacred profession. Meanwhile, Anne is given an additional task: to seek cooperation from Reginald, the head of the Fairy Merchants Guild. But what should she do when the man known as a heartless wolf proposes an outrageous business deal?

The search for fairies to be trained as candy crafters has begun, and Anne must gauge the candidates’ abilities. But the enslaved fairies are full of mistrust toward humans and refuse to participate in earnest. Will Anne and the others have to abandon their plans altogether? Or is there a way they can earn the fairies’ cooperation? Meanwhile, Mithril is acting strangely lethargic and seems to be ailing, but he won’t tell Anne or Challe the reason no matter how much they press him. Could their friend be in some kind of danger?

Mithril is at death's door, and if Anne wishes to save him, she must join Challe to search for Lafalle—the only fairy known to have recovered from certain death. But when Anne asks to take a break from her work with the silver sugar fairies, Hugh shows no mercy. Must Anne really choose between her status as a Silver Sugar Master and Mithril's life?!
